一Linux快捷鍵
站在用戶的角度思考問題,與客戶深入溝通,找到榆林網(wǎng)站設(shè)計與榆林網(wǎng)站推廣的解決方案,憑借多年的經(jīng)驗(yàn),讓設(shè)計與互聯(lián)網(wǎng)技術(shù)結(jié)合,創(chuàng)造個性化、用戶體驗(yàn)好的作品,建站類型包括:網(wǎng)站建設(shè)、成都網(wǎng)站設(shè)計、企業(yè)官網(wǎng)、英文網(wǎng)站、手機(jī)端網(wǎng)站、網(wǎng)站推廣、申請域名、虛擬空間、企業(yè)郵箱。業(yè)務(wù)覆蓋榆林地區(qū)。
命令 | 功能 |
---|---|
Ctrl +C | 終止前臺運(yùn)行程序 |
Ctrl +D | 退出 |
Ctrl +L | 清屏 |
Ctrl +A | 光標(biāo)移到命令前端 |
Ctrl +E | 光標(biāo)移到命令后端 |
Ctrl +U | 刪除光標(biāo)前所有字符 |
Ctrl +K | 刪除光標(biāo)后所有字符 |
Ctrl +R | 搜索歷史命令,利用關(guān)鍵字 |
Alt +. | 引用上一個命令的最后一個參數(shù),等價于!$ |
二.Linux管理文件和目錄的命令
命令 | 功能 | 命令 | 功能 |
---|---|---|---|
PWD | 顯示當(dāng)前目錄 | ls | 查看目錄下的內(nèi)容 |
cd | 改變所在目錄 | cp | 復(fù)制文件 |
touch | 創(chuàng)建文件 | mv | 移動文件 |
rm | 刪除文件 | rmdir | 刪除目錄 |
ln | 為某一個文件在另外一個位置建立一個同步的鏈接 |
1 pwd命令
該命令的英文解釋為print working directory(打印工作目錄)。輸入pwd命令,Linux會輸出當(dāng)前目錄。
2.ls命令
ls命令用來查看目錄的內(nèi)容。
選項(xiàng) | 含義 |
---|---|
-a | 列舉目錄中的全部文件,包括隱藏文件 |
-l | 列舉目錄中的細(xì)節(jié),包括權(quán)限、所有者、組群、大小、創(chuàng)建日期、文件是否是鏈接等 |
-h | 以人類可讀的方式顯示文件的大小,如用K、M、G作單位 |
-R | 遞歸,該選項(xiàng)遞歸地列舉當(dāng)前目錄下所有子目錄內(nèi)的內(nèi)容 |
-f | 列舉的文件顯示文件類型 |
-s | 大小,按文件大小排序 |
3.cd命令
cd命令用來改變所在目錄。
cd / 轉(zhuǎn)到根目錄中
cd ~ 轉(zhuǎn)到用戶目錄的家
cd ./ 表示當(dāng)前目錄
cd ../表示當(dāng)前目錄的上一層
4.cp命令
cp命令主要用于復(fù)制文件或目錄。
cp
命令 | 功能 |
---|---|
-a | 此選項(xiàng)通常在復(fù)制目錄時使用,它保留鏈接、文件屬性,并復(fù)制目錄下的所有內(nèi)容 ,其作用等于dpR參數(shù)組合。 |
-f | 覆蓋已經(jīng)存在的目標(biāo)文件而不給出提示 |
-i | 與-f選項(xiàng)相反,在覆蓋目標(biāo)文件之前給出提示,要求用戶確認(rèn)是否覆蓋,回答"y"時目標(biāo)文件將被覆蓋 |
-p | 除復(fù)制文件的內(nèi)容外,還把修改時間和訪問權(quán)限也復(fù)制到新文件中 |
-r | 若給出的源文件是一個目錄文件,此時將復(fù)制該目錄下所有的子目錄和文件 |
5.touch 命令
touch命令用來創(chuàng)建新文件,他可以創(chuàng)建一個空白的文件,可以在其中添加文本和數(shù)據(jù)。
touch newfile 該命令創(chuàng)建一個名為newfile的空白文件。
6.mv命令
mv命令用來為文件或目錄改名、或?qū)⑽募蚰夸浺迫肫渌恢?br/>-i: 若指定目錄已有同名文件,則先詢問是否覆蓋舊文件;
-f: 在mv操作要覆蓋某已有的目標(biāo)文件時不給任何指示;
mv參數(shù)設(shè)置運(yùn)行結(jié)果
命令格式 | 運(yùn)行結(jié)果 | Column 3 |
---|---|---|
mv 文件名 文件名 | 將源文件改為目標(biāo)文件名 | |
mv 文件名 目標(biāo)名 | 將文件移動到目標(biāo)目錄 | |
mv 目錄名 目錄名 | 目標(biāo)目錄已存在,將源目錄移動到目標(biāo)目錄;目標(biāo)目錄不存在 ,則改名 |
7.rm命令
用于刪除一個文件或者目錄。
語法[選項(xiàng)] 名字
參數(shù)
命令 | 功能 |
---|---|
-i | 刪除前逐一詢問確認(rèn) |
-r | 將目錄及以下之檔案亦逐一刪除 |
-f | 即使原檔案屬性設(shè)為唯讀,亦直接刪除,無需逐一確認(rèn) |
8.ln 命令
為某一個文件在另外一個位置建立一個同步的鏈接
命令功能 :
Linux文件系統(tǒng)中,有所謂的鏈接(link),我們可以將其視為檔案的別名,而鏈接又可分為兩種 : 硬鏈接(hard link)與軟鏈接(symbolic link),硬鏈接的意思是一個檔案可以有多個名稱,而軟鏈接的方式則是產(chǎn)生一個特殊的檔案,該檔案的內(nèi)容是指向另一個檔案的位置。硬鏈接是存在同一個文件系統(tǒng)中,而軟鏈接卻可以跨越不同的文件系統(tǒng)。
不論是硬鏈接或軟鏈接都不會將原本的檔案復(fù)制一份,只會占用非常少量的磁碟空間。
-s 軟鏈接(符號鏈接)